
AWS(Amazon Web Services,亞馬遜雲端運算服務)的團隊開發全新「Kiro」工具,是具備代理功能的 AI IDE(Integrated Development Environment,整合開發環境),本週釋出預覽版本。Kiro 不僅擅長「Vibe Coding」,更重要的是具備將軟體原型推進到能夠真正上線的落地能力。
Kiro(念做 keer-oh)是一款 AI IDE,核心包括規格(Specs)和自動化觸發器(Hooks)2 大關鍵功能,簡化開發者與 AI 代理程式協作的體驗,協助開發者完成從概念發想到實際生產部署整個流程。
在軟體開發過程中,需求往往存在不明確、不完整、無人維護等問題。透過 Kiro 的 Specs,會在開發者開始撰寫程式碼前,就把一個簡單想法,拆解成多個具體的用戶需求,並自動補充考慮周全的相關條件,再將這些轉化成像是指導手冊來直接使用。
Kiro 的 Hooks 則在儲存、建立、刪除檔案或手動觸發操作時,自動啟動 AI 代理程式在後台完成相關工作。比方說,儲存元件時,系統自動更新對應的測試檔案;修改 API 時,自動重新整理 README 文件;準備提交程式碼前,自動掃描安全問題;編寫 React 元件時,自動檢查是否符合 SRP(Single Responsibility Principle)。
除 Specs 和 Hooks 外,Kiro 還支援 MCP(Model Context Protocol)、Steering Rules(定義 AI 代理行為規則)、Agentic Chat(結合上下文進行即時軟體設計任務),相容 VS Code 外掛程式。
Kiro 背後以 Claude Sonnet 3.7 和 Claude 4 做為預設模型,開發者可以切換使用,未來可能支援更多模型選項。
這是亞馬遜從程式碼編輯輔助,邁向自主代理軟體開發領域的新嘗試。有別於傳統 AI 編碼助理(例如 Amazon Q Developer、GitHub Copilot 及 Cursor),它們主要回應開發者的提示查詢來生成或編輯程式碼,Kiro 則是部署自主運作的 AI 代理程式,可在開發者選擇的任何平台上使用,協助完成軟體專案。
Kiro 在預覽期間免費提供開發者使用,未來亞馬遜規劃 3 種訂閱方案:每月 50 次的免費版,每月 1,000 次、月付 19 美元的 Pro 版,以及每月 3,000 次、月付 39 美元的 Pro+ 版。
▲ 使用 Kiro 轉變自己的開發工作流程。
- Amazon launches Kiro, its own Claude-powered challenger to Windsurf and Codex
- AWS launches Kiro: a ‘spec coding’ developer environment integrated with AI agents
- Amazon targets vibe-coding chaos with new ‘Kiro’ AI software development tool
(首圖來源:Kiro Blog)